The view that Dwight mentioned is in the Todo section of views on the right 
hand side. It is the second item in my list but all I can read is : "Active 
Action ...". When you hover over it you see that the full name is : "Active 
Actions by Context".

Another, slightly different way to do it is to use the context filters in 
the filter section of the left hand side. This will filter only the tasks 
with a selected context in the current view/workspace.
